The Senior Actuarial Analyst will be a vital contributor to the Optum Health reserving and forecasting team, focused on supporting Optum Care monthly reserving and quarterly forecasting. This role is responsible for developing and executing monthly reserving and quarterly forecasting processes that enhance consistency, transparency, and collaboration across Optum. The ideal candidate will have at least 2 years of actuarial experience, strong analytical skills, and a keen interest in the health care industry. You'll enjoy the flexibility to work remotely * from anywhere within the U.S. as you take on some tough challenges. For all hires in the Minneapolis or Washington, D.C. area, you will be required to work in the office a minimum of four days per week. Primary Responsibilities: - Build and maintain actuarial models used for reserving and forecasting for Optum Care Medicare Advantage blocks of business - Understand and interpret the key drivers of health care trends within reserving and forecasting modeling - Perform mathematical analyses and actuarial modeling to provide management with statistical findings and conclusions - Perform quantitative analysis of actuarial, financial, utilization and costs data - Communicate the results of your work in a meaningful way to internal stakeholders You'll be rewarded and recognized for your performance in an environment that will challenge you and give you clear direction on what it takes to succeed in your role as well as provide development for other roles you may be interested in. Required Qualifications: - Bachelor's degree in Actuarial Science, Mathematics, Finance or related field - On the Actuarial exam track, having passed 2 or more Actuarial exams - 2+ years of Actuarial experience, with a focus on technical skill development - Intermediate or higher level of proficiency with Excel (including experience with VBA) - Intermediate or higher level of proficiency with SQL (Structured Query Language) Preferred Qualifications: - Experience working in the finance-related field of the health care industry - Proven solid written and verbal communication skills; ability to present findings effectively *All employees working remotely will be required to adhere to UnitedHealth Group's Telecommuter Policy Pay is based on several factors including but not limited to local labor markets, education, work experience, certifications, etc. In addition to your salary, we offer benefits such as, a comprehensive benefits package, incentive and recognition programs, equity stock purchase and 401k contribution (all benefits are subject to eligibility requirements).
